-3log5x = -6 would equal
x = 25.
First, use the Power Rule:
(log b x
![^{c}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%20%5E%7Bc%7D%20)
= c log b x
). Your problem should look like -log5 x³ = -6.
Second, multiply both sides by -1. Your problem should look like log5 x³ = 6. We removed the negative signs.
Third, use the Definition of Common Logarithms.
( b
![^{a}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%20%5E%7Ba%7D%20)
= x if and only if logb(x) = a
). Your problem should look like x³ = 5
![^{6}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%20%5E%7B6%7D%20)
.
Fourth, simplify 5
![^{6}](https://tex.z-dn.net/?f=%20%5E%7B6%7D%20)
to 15625. Your problem should look like x³ = 15625.
Fifth, take the cube root of both sides. Your problem should look like x = 3√15625.
Sixth, calculate your problem to get
x = 25 which is the answer.
